Regulatory/Accrediting Agencies

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S)» Branch of Department of Health and Human Services (HHS)» Administers the Medicare program» Federal survey guidelines» Oversees HIPAA» Review regulations in CMS State Operations Manual

(SOM)

CMS Regulations Specific to Nutrition Quality of Care

» 483.25 (c) Pressure sores» 483.25 (i) Nutrition» 483.25 (j) Hydration

Dietary Services» 483.35 (a) Staffing» 483.35 (d) Food» 483.35 (e) Therapeutic diets

CMS Regulations Specific to Nutrition F-tag = specific guidance for long-term care

» F501 Medical Director and the requirements for effective nutrition policies and oversight

» F520 Quality Assessment and Assurance and the requirements for developing and monitoring effective client nutrition maintenance systems

A-tag = specific guidance for hospitals

C-tag = small rural hospital or critical care hospital

Survey Process for Long-Term Care

Both TJC and CMS use surveys as part of their accreditation effort

CMS Quality Indicator Survey (QIS)» Survey process focuses on quality indicators

- MDS, observations, interviews, clinical record reviews» May include a detailed tour of dietary areas» CDM should accompany a surveyor and cooperate fully

Be “survey ready” at all times

Survey Process Conclusion

Survey team will note any deficiencies and reference F-Tag numbers

Deficiency is a finding that the facility is not in compliance with guidelines» Categorized by the level of risk/harm that may occur

Deficiencies must be followed up promptly and effectively

Brain Break

What does it mean to be “survey ready” at all times and how is it achieved?

» It means that regardless of when the survey is conducted, dining services staff can readily answer surveyor questions, necessary documentation is available, and the kitchen is clean and sanitary.

» Regular reviews of what information is expected; maintaining all required documentation; using checklists for kitchen cleanliness and sanitation; use a quality assurance process

QAPI

Quality Assessment and Performance Improvement

Both hospital and long-term care regulations require» Develop, implement and maintain a quality assessment

program- Involves all departments- Focuses on indicators related to improved health outcomes
